Human race came dangerously close to dying out — here's how it changed us

Humanity's global population dropped down to only a few thousand individuals around 70,000 years ago and our species almost did not make it. Traumatic as that time was the event had major effects on our species.

UK team germinates critically endangered Japanese birch

UK scientists have successfully germinated seeds from the critically endangered Japanese Birch, a species that has just 21 known trees remaining.
